This could be a line fault.
I just had Telkom out today to fix my cable, "repeated disconnects".
Took forever to get them out, reported fault on 6th, random disconnects, on 15th the line finally died completely.
This afternoon 18th they came and replace the cable from the pole to the house, it was damaged.

I've also been having random "disconnects" the past few days. The line and WAN is still connected but there is no throughput of any data. Can only fix by disconnecting and re-connecting, only happens on my Vox fatpipe account, Afrihost is fine.

This, added to the high latency i get occasionally is making me want to switch ISP's :/

Are you using Unotelly for Netflix? If so, the problems may be with them. Apparently they have to act as a VPN now for the region bypassing to work, and they don't have enough capacity for this yet. Many people have been complaining about poor streaming through Unotelly. Try another service or test with BBC etc. Just saying this might not be Vox's fault.
